Prep Time

10 minutes

Cook Time

20 minutes

Total Time

30 minutes

Servings

4 servings

Ingredients

  • 1 lb boneless, skinless chicken breasts, cut into bite-sized pieces
  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 1 red b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 cup snap peas, trimmed
  • 1 cup carrots, thinly s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ced
  • 2 oranges, zested and juiced
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ch mixed with 2 tablespoons of water
  • 2 green onions, sliced for garnish
  • Sesame seeds for garnish
  • Cooked rice or noodles for serving

Instructions

  1. In a large skillet or wok,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at.
  2. Add the chicken pieces to the skillet and cook for about 5-7 minutes until they are browned and cooked through. Make sure to stir occasionally to ensure even cooking.
  3. Once the chicken is cooked, add the minced garlic and ginger to the skillet. S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
  4. Add the sliced red bell pepper, snap peas, and carrots to the skillet. Stir-fry the vegetables for about 3-4 minutes until they are tender-crisp.
  5. In a small bowl, mix together the orange juice, soy sauce, honey, rice vinegar, and orange zest. Pour this mixture over the chicken and vegetables in the skillet.
  6. Stir well to combine and allow the sauce to come to a simmer for about 2-3 minutes.
  7. Add the cornstarch slurry to the skillet and stir continuously until the sauce thickens, which should take about 1-2 minutes.
  8. Once the sauce is thickened, remove the skillet from the heat.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ary.
  9. Serve the chicken and vegetable stir-fry over cooked rice or noodles. Garnish with sliced green onions and sesame seeds.

Tips for Perfecting Your Orange Chicken Dish

To ensure that your Weeknight Asian Chicken Dish With Oranges is a hit, here are some helpful tips:

  • Marinate the Chicken: For an extra layer of flavor, consider marinating the chicken in a bit of soy sauce, ginger, and garlic for about 30 minutes before cooking.
  •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h vegetables and juicy oranges will elevate the dish’s flavor profile. Use seasonal produce whenever possible.
  • Adjust the Spice: If you like a bit of heat, add some red pepper flakes or sliced chili peppers to the stir-fry.
  • Serve with Options: Offer rice or noodles as a base, and let everyone choose their favorite. You can even add a side of steamed broccoli or a simple salad for a complete meal.

Variations to Try

This recipe is versatile, so feel free to experiment with different ingredients:

  • Swap the Protein: While chicken is the star of this dish, you can easily substitute it with shrimp, tofu, or even beef for a different flavor.
  • Change the Vegetables: Use whatever vegetables you have on hand. Broccoli, bell peppers, and zucchini would all work well in this dish.
  • Try Different Citrus: If oranges aren’t your favorite, you can use mandarins, tangerines, or even lemons for a different citrus twist.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

While this dish is best enjoyed fresh, you can prepare the chicken and vegetables ahead of time and store them in the fridge for up to a day. Just cook them right before serving.

Can I freeze leftovers?

Yes, you can freeze leftovers. Store them in an airtight container for up to three months. Thaw in the refrigerator and reheat on the stove before serving.

What can I serve with this dish?

This dish pairs wonderfully with steamed rice, fried rice, or noodles. You can also serve it with a light salad or some steamed vegetables.

How can I make this dish healthier?

To make this dish healthier, use skinless chicken breasts, reduce the amount of honey, and add more vegetables. You can also serve it over brown rice or quinoa for added fiber.
